About The Position

The Credit and Data Community and Events team brings Capital One’s culture to life through immersive, high-impact events that strengthen our Credit, Modeling, and Data communities. From large-scale conferences like Credit Summit , MAC (Modeling & Analytics Conference) , and Data Week to targeted programs like Credit Matters , our work connects associates across the enterprise and reinforces our shared purpose and talent growth. We’re looking for a high-energy, detail-oriented senior associate to support the planning and execution of these flagship programs. In this role, you’ll collaborate with lead project managers and cross-functional partners to ensure flawless delivery, manage key workstreams end-to-end, and take ownership of several of your own events throughout the year. You’ll gain exposure to senior leaders, build relationships across multiple lines of business, and develop deep expertise in event management, communication, and program strategy. In this role you will: Lead catering and conference services logistics across all major programs–including Credit Summit, MAC, and Data Week –ensuring a seamless experience from planning through onsite delivery. This includes detailed coordination with vendors, facilities, and onsite partners on food and beverage, room setups, materials, attendee registration, and technology support. Own and deliver smaller-scale programs end-to-end, such as the Card and Auto Credit Matters event series, managing planning timelines, content and speaker coordination, on-site execution, and post-event feedback. Partner with internal stakeholders to align on objectives/topics, audience engagement strategies, and consistent messaging across all activations. Develop and track event project plans, timelines/agendas, and budgets; proactively identify risks and propose solutions. Develop and execute logistical planning and event operations Gather feedback and metrics to measure event success and surface opportunities for continuous improvement. Contribute to cross-event best practices and team process improvements to enhance efficiency and overall associate experience. You’ll need to wear many hats including: Planner: Highly organized and able to manage multiple moving pieces with precision and accountability. Problem-solver: Resourceful and proactive when navigating changing needs or solving last-minute challenges. Collaborator: Builds strong relationships across teams and communicates effectively with a wide range of partners. Event Enthusiast: Brings creativity, energy, and an eye for detail to deliver memorable, high-quality experiences. Team Player: Ready to roll up your sleeves, support teammates, and contribute wherever needed to ensure success.

Requirements

  • High School diploma, GED, or equivalent certification
  • At least 2 years of experience in project management, event planning, or program coordination

Nice To Haves

  • Bachelor’s Degree
  • 1+ year of risk management experience
  • 3+ years of experience in project management, event planning, or program coordination
  • Experience supporting multi-day or large-scale associate events
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ills
  • Experience with event logistics systems, timelines, or budget tracking tools
  • Passion for fostering community and associate engagement
